Skip to content

The following table is a list of characters that are replaced by Copilot's Smart Encoding.

See the original issue here.

Unicode Character

Glyph

Description

Transliterated Character

U+00AB « left-pointing double angle quotation mark "
U+00BB » right-pointing double angle quotation mark "
U+201C left double quotation mark "
U+201D right double quotation mark "
U+02BA ʺ modifier letter double prime "
U+02EE ˮ modifier letter double apostrophe "
U+201F double high-reversed-9 quotation mark "
U+275D heavy double turned comma quotation mark ornament "
U+275E heavy double comma quotation mark ornament "
U+301D reversed double prime quotation mark "
U+301E double prime quotation mark "
U+FF02 fullwidth quotation mark "
U+2018 left single quotation mark '
U+2019 right single quotation mark '
U+02BB ʻ modifier letter turned comma '
U+02C8 ˈ modifier letter vertical line '
U+02BC ʼ modifier letter apostrophe '
U+02BD ʽ modifier letter reversed comma '
U+02B9 ʹ modifier letter prime '
U+201B single high-reversed-9 quotation mark '
U+FF07 fullwidth apostrophe '
U+00B4 ´ acute accent '
U+02CA ˊ modifier letter acute accent '
U+0060 ` grave accent '
U+02CB ˋ modifier letter grave accent '
U+275B heavy single turned comma quotation mark ornament '
U+275C heavy single comma quotation mark ornament '
U+0313 ̓ combining comma above '
U+0314 ̔ combining reversed comma above '
U+FE10 presentation form for vertical comma '
U+FE11 presentation form for vertical ideographic comma '
U+00F7 ÷ division sign /
U+00BC ¼ vulgar fraction one quarter 1/4
U+00BD ½ vulgar fraction one half 1/2
U+00BE ¾ vulgar fraction three quarters 3/4
U+29F8 big solidus /
U+0337 ̷ combining short solidus overlay /
U+0338 ̸ combining long solidus overlay /
U+2044 fraction slash /
U+2215 division slash /
U+FF0F fullwidth solidus /
U+29F9 big reverse solidus \
U+29F5 reverse solidus operator \
U+20E5 combining reverse solidus overlay \
U+FE68 small reverse solidus \
U+FF3C fullwidth reverse solidus \
U+0332 ̲ combining low line _
U+FF3F _ fullwidth low line _
U+20D2 combining long vertical line overlay |
U+20D3 combining short vertical line overlay |
U+2223 divides |
U+FF5C fullwidth vertical line |
U+23B8 left vertical box line |
U+23B9 right vertical box line |
U+23D0 vertical line extension |
U+239C left parenthesis extension |
U+239F right parenthesis extension |
U+23BC horizontal scan line-7 -
U+23BD horizontal scan line-9 -
U+2015 horizontal bar -
U+FE63 small hyphen-minus -
U+FF0D fullwidth hyphen-minus -
U+2010 hyphen -
U+2043 hyphen bullet -
U+FE6B small commercial at sign @
U+FF20 fullwidth commercial at sign @
U+FE69 small dollar sign $
U+FF04 fullwidth dollar sign $
U+01C3 ǃ latin letter retroflex click !
U+FE15 presentation form for vertical exclamation mark !
U+FE57 small exclamation mark !
U+FF01 fullwidth exclamation mark !
U+FE5F small number sign #
U+FF03 fullwidth number sign #
U+FE6A small percent sign %
U+FF05 fullwidth percent sign %
U+FE60 small ampersand &
U+FF06 fullwidth ampersand &
U+201A single low-9 quotation mark  ,
U+0326 ̦ combining comma below  ,
U+FE50 small comma  ,
U+FE51 small ideographic comma  ,
U+FF0C fullwidth comma ,
U+FF64 halfwidth ideographic comma ,
U+2768 medium left parenthesis ornament (
U+276A medium flattened left parenthesis ornament (
U+FE59 small left parenthesis (
U+FF08 fullwidth left parenthesis (
U+27EE mathematical left flattened parenthesis (
U+2985 left white parenthesis (
U+2769 medium right parenthesis ornament )
U+276B medium flattened right parenthesis ornament )
U+FE5A small right parenthesis )
U+FF09 fullwidth right parenthesis )
U+27EF mathematical right flattened parenthesis )
U+2986 right white parenthesis )
U+204E low asterisk *
U+2217 asterisk operator *
U+229B circled asterisk operator *
U+2722 four teardrop-spoked asterisk *
U+2723 four balloon-spoked asterisk *
U+2724 heavy four balloon-spoked asterisk *
U+2725 four club-spoked asterisk *
U+2731 heavy asterisk *
U+2732 open centre asterisk *
U+2733 ✳ eight spoked asterisk *
U+273A sixteen pointed asterisk *
U+273B teardrop-spoked asterisk *
U+273C open centre teardrop-spoked asterisk *
U+273D heavy teardrop-spoked asterisk *
U+2743 heavy teardrop-spoked pinwheel asterisk *
U+2749 balloon-spoked asterisk *
U+274A eight teardrop-spoked propeller asterisk *
U+274B heavy eight teardrop-spoked propeller asterisk *
U+29C6 squared asterisk *
U+FE61 small asterisk *
U+FF0A fullwidth asterisk *
U+02D6 ˖ modifier letter plus sign +
U+FE62 small plus sign +
U+FF0B fullwidth plus sign +
U+3002 ideographic full stop .
U+FE52 small full stop .
U+FF0E fullwidth full stop .
U+FF61 halfwidth ideographic full stop .
U+FF10 fullwidth digit zero 0
U+FF11 fullwidth digit one 1
U+FF12 fullwidth digit two 2
U+FF13 fullwidth digit three 3
U+FF14 fullwidth digit four 4
U+FF15 fullwidth digit five 5
U+FF16 fullwidth digit six 6
U+FF17 fullwidth digit seven 7
U+FF18 fullwidth digit eight 8
U+FF19 fullwidth digit nine 9
U+02D0 ː modifier letter triangular colon :
U+02F8 ˸ modifier letter raised colon :
U+2982  ⦂ z notation type colon :
U+A789 modifier letter colon :
U+FE13  ︓ presentation form for vertical colon :
U+FF1A fullwidth colon :
U+204F reversed semicolon ;
U+FE14 presentation form for vertical semicolon ;
U+FE54  ﹔ small semicolon ;
U+FF1B fullwidth semicolon ;
U+FE64  ﹤ small less-than sign <
U+FF1C  < fullwidth less-than sign <
U+0347  ͇ combining equals sign below =
U+A78A  ꞊ modifier letter short equals sign =
U+FE66 small equals sign =
U+FF1D  = fullwidth equals sign =
U+FE65 small greater-than sign >
U+FF1E  > fullwidth greater-than sign >
U+FE16 presentation form for vertical question mark ?
U+FE56 small question mark ?
U+FF1F fullwidth question mark ?
U+FF21  A fullwidth latin capital letter a A
U+1D00 latin letter small capital a A
U+FF22  B fullwidth latin capital letter b B
U+0299  ʙ latin letter small capital b B
U+FF23  C fullwidth latin capital letter c C
U+1D04  ᴄ latin letter small capital c C
U+FF24  D fullwidth latin capital letter d D
U+1D05 latin letter small capital d D
U+FF25 fullwidth latin capital letter e E
U+1D07  ᴇ latin letter small capital e E
U+FF26  F fullwidth latin capital letter f F
U+A730 latin letter small capital f F
U+FF27  G fullwidth latin capital letter g G
U+0262 ɢ latin letter small capital g G
U+FF28  H fullwidth latin capital letter h H
U+029C ʜ latin letter small capital h H
U+FF29 fullwidth latin capital letter i I
U+026A  ɪ latin letter small capital i I
U+FF2A  J fullwidth latin capital letter j J
U+1D0A  ᴊ latin letter small capital j J
U+FF2B fullwidth latin capital letter k K
U+1D0B latin letter small capital k K
U+FF2C fullwidth latin capital letter l L
U+029F  ʟ latin letter small capital l L
U+FF2D  M fullwidth latin capital letter m M
U+1D0D  ᴍ latin letter small capital m M
U+FF2E fullwidth latin capital letter n N
U+0274  ɴ latin letter small capital n N
U+FF2F  O fullwidth latin capital letter o O
U+1D0F latin letter small capital o O
U+FF30 fullwidth latin capital letter p P
U+1D18 latin letter small capital p P
U+FF31 fullwidth latin capital letter q Q
U+FF32 fullwidth latin capital letter r R
U+0280  ʀ latin letter small capital r R
U+FF33  S fullwidth latin capital letter s S
U+A731 latin letter small capital s S
U+FF34 fullwidth latin capital letter t T
U+1D1B latin letter small capital t T
U+FF35 fullwidth latin capital letter u U
U+1D1C latin letter small capital u U
U+FF36 fullwidth latin capital letter v V
U+1D20 latin letter small capital v V
U+FF37 fullwidth latin capital letter w W
U+1D21 latin letter small capital w W
U+FF38  X fullwidth latin capital letter x X
U+FF39 fullwidth latin capital letter y Y
U+028F ʏ latin letter small capital y Y
U+FF3A fullwidth latin capital letter z Z
U+1D22 latin letter small capital z Z
U+02C6 ˆ modifier letter circumflex accent ^
U+0302 ̂ combining circumflex accent ^
U+FF3E fullwidth circumflex accent ^
U+1DCD combining double circumflex above ^
U+2774 medium left curly bracket ornament {
U+FE5B small left curly bracket {
U+FF5B fullwidth left curly bracket {
U+2775 medium right curly bracket ornament }
U+FE5C small right curly bracket }
U+FF5D fullwidth right curly bracket }
U+FF3B fullwidth left square bracket [
U+FF3D  ] fullwidth right square bracket ]
U+02DC ˜ small tilde ~
U+02F7 ˷ modifier letter low tilde ~
U+0303  ̃ combining tilde ~
U+0330  ̰ combining tilde below ~
U+0334 ̴ combining tilde overlay ~
U+223C  ∼ tilde operator ~
U+FF5E fullwidth tilde ~
U+00A0 no-break space '
U+2000 whitespace: en quad '
U+2001 whitespace: medium mathematical space
U+2002 whitespace: en space
U+2003 whitespace: em space
U+2004 whitespace: three-per-em space
U+2005 whitespace: four-per-em space
U+2006 whitespace: six-per-em space
U+2007 whitespace: figure space
U+2008 whitespace: punctuation space
U+2009 whitespace: thin space
U+200A whitespace: hair space
U+202F narrow no-break space
U+205F medium mathematical space
U+3000 ideograhpic space
U+008D reverse line feed
U+009F <control>
U+0080 c1 control codes
U+0090 device control string
U+009B control sequence introducer
U+0010 escape
U+0009 tab (7 spaces based on print statement in python interpreter)
U+0000 null
U+0003 end of text
U+0004 end of transmission
U+0017 end of transmission block
U+0019 end of medium
U+0011 device control one
U+0012 device control two
U+0013 device control three
U+0014 device control four
U+2017 double low line _
U+2014 em dash -
U+2013 en dash -
U+201A single low quotation mark '
U+202F narrow break space
U+2039 single left-pointing angle quotation mark >
U+203A single right-pointing angle quotation mark <
U+203C ‼ double exclamation mark !!
U+201E double low quotation mark "
U+201D right double quotation mark "
U+201C left double quotation mark "
U+201B single high reversed quotation mark  '
U+2026  horizontal ellipsis ...
U+2028 whitespace: line separator
U+2029 whitespace: paragraph separator
U+205F whitespace: em quad
U+2060 word joiner

 

Scroll To Top